Chapter 151 Ferrell stated that she took forward Chapter 151 and Chapter 153 forward to Council on March 9, 2020. In pink are the changes requested regarding changing the attendance requirements of this Board from three meetings to four. These changes were voted on by this Board in March of 2018 and were never taken forward to Council. There were comments at the January 2020 Board meeting that they had not been taken forward to Council. They needed to be taken as a Council action in order to be adopted. At the Council meeting there was discussion in regards to the why and the City Attorney saw some things that could be updated; 151 and 153 contradict themselves as far as if this Board is a rolling calendar year or a set calendar year in regard to attendance. We have been operating as a January to December which is referenced in 153, 151 references rolling calendar year. The Chapters need cleaned up to reflect the same language. The yellow are the changes that were discussed at the Council meeting. Chapters 151 and 153 requested changes are attached. 153.02 There was much discussion on the minimum number of meetings to be held per year. Miller asked what Council is thinking. Ferrell said there was not an unanimous decision. Kamaniski asked if one was cancelled and rescheduled within 48 hours it would count. Simmons stated she was in attendance at the meeting and stated there was some push back on the recommendation to change the attendance requirements from three to four meetings. It got a little tense from City Council. Shepherd stated that one Council member thought there was a reason behind it. Simmons said their comments were that the Board only meets once a month. Planning Commission meets twice a month at a minimum, Council meets four times a month at a minimum. This Board meets the least amount of times. Ross stated that she did not know the others met more times a month than this Board and the only reason this Board recommended the change was that the previous director said it was being changed to be in line with the rest of the Boards/Commissions. Simmons said that Ferrell needs to be able to explain what this Board wants to Council. She said Ferrell received quite a bit of push back. Ferrell said the discussion in January and February City of Gahanna Page 4 Parks & Recreation Board Meeting Minutes March 11, 2020 about bringing the change to Council were not reflected in the minutes and caused some questions of why. Ferrell shared from her recollection that members were attending a majority of the meetings and there is not a concern about participation. We have loyal and active Board Members; it just came down to those situations where everyone has jobs, vacations, things happen. We don't want to penalize someone for those type of circumstances. There are other options available if someone is not an active member or is not participating in a manor that we think is appropriate. Council requested Ferrell make the edits to the consistency of Calendar year on both documents and to have the City Attorney review any other language, which he did and bring it back to them. Based on the discussion and recommendation of this Board it will go back to the City Attorney for review before taking back to Council on March 23, 2020. Ross asked if anyone else thought that the MAYBE is not needed, Miller agreed. Ferrell said it was a suggestion from the City Attorney and it is up for discussion. Ferrell stated that in 151.03(c) that for clarification Appointing Authority needs added. 151.03 (c) The Director shall, within two days of a meeting, report to the office of the APPOINTING AUTHORITY (Mayor, Council, or School Board) the name of any member who has been absent... Lofton stated in regards to meeting at lease twelve times per year. If the number is lower is will create some leeway. Ferrell needs a formal recommendation from the Board to take to Council. Recommendation to Council: 151.03(c) The Director shall, within two days of a meeting, report to the office of the APPOINTING AUTHORITY (Mayor, Council, or School Board) the name of any member who has been absent from FOUR (4) regular meetings in ANY CALENDAR YEAR. 153.01(B) Any member of the Parks and Recreation Board that has been absent from FOUR (4) regular meetings during any calendar year, whether excused or not, MAY BE removed from office, may be reappointed at the will of any appointing authority. 153.02 Meetings must be held a minimum of TEN (10) times per year and must be open to the public. Bicycle & Trail Advisory Committee (BTAC) Miller and Ross both attended the last meeting. Miller was impressed with the group, they are organized and passionate about what they are doing and surprised some of the people have been on the committee for 20 years. Ross shared that a lot of the meeting was a presentation on the mountain bike trail. Miller said the committee has a safety concern on Cherrybottom Rd and Route 62 in regards to the lighting. You can not City of Gahanna Page 7 Parks & Recreation Board Meeting Minutes March 11, 2020 see people crossing. Ferrell shared the concern with Grant Crawford, Director or Public Service & Engineering. A rapid flashing beacon can not be installed there due to it being a signaled intersection. Crawford and the police department are evaluating how to resolve the issue. Miller shared that the committee plans to start meeting prior to Parks Board meetings and plan on attending these meetings. ii.
